Hi Deb: Something which may be of interest to you as a new owner. It's sometimes difficult to find someone to work on the GMC north of the border, but there is a gentleman by the name of Carl Harr who lives in St. Albert, just outside Edmonton; he runs a couple of NASCAR teams, but in his spare time works on GMCs, doing most mechanical work including swapping out engines and transmissions in his immaculate shop. He does first class work at a very reasonable price. I had a bunch of work done last year and was very happy with the outcome.
